Thomas Bach sets volleyball development strategy as a benchmark

FIVB

The Board of Directors of the International Volleyball Federation (FIVB) met last weekend in Lausanne. It thus validated the date of July 7 as World Volleyball Day, in reference to the first public demonstration of volleyball in 1895, approved the organization of a FIVB Medical Congress in 2026 and gave the green light to a test allowing beach volleyball coaches to coach directly on the court.
